OHLONE DOUBLES ITS PLEASURE IN GAME 1 ROMP OVER FRESNO

The Ohlone College baseball team socked six doubles in an 18-6 win over visiting Fresno City in Game 1 of the CCCAA Super Regional on Thursday. 

Justin Clark, Brett Tressen, Zach Patterson, Max Heverly, Brad Norton, and Luke O'Brien all had doubles. 

Nick Hurst belted his first career home run.

Patterson and Clark each had three hits from the cleanup and leadoff spots. Third baseman Dalton Vanhille and catcher Cody Nisbett both had three RBIs.

Tyler Stultz got his ninth pitching win of the season, allowing two runs over 6.0 innings with five strikeouts.

Zac Heinz and Stas Kuntz  combined to throw 2.1 innings of scoreless relief pitching.
